The global key companies of Harmonic Reducers for eVTOL include HDSI, Leaderdrive, Zhejiang Laifual, Shenzhen Han's Motion Technology, Nidec-Shimpo, BENRUN Robot, Zhejiang FORE Intelligent Technology, TC Drive, Sichuan Fude Robot, Ningbo Zhongda Leader Intelligent Transmission, etc. In 2024, the global five largest players hold a share approximately % in terms of revenue.
